About D. A. Stiles

D. A. Stiles is a scholar working on Ocean Engineering, Mechanical Engineering, Civil and Structural Engineering, Agronomy and Crop Science and Biomedical Engineering, having authored 37 papers that have together received 431 indexed citations. Recurring topics across this work include Drilling and Well Engineering (12 papers), Hydraulic Fracturing and Reservoir Analysis (9 papers), Tunneling and Rock Mechanics (5 papers), Ruminant Nutrition and Digestive Physiology (4 papers), Reservoir Engineering and Simulation Methods (4 papers), Analytical Chemistry and Chromatography (3 papers), Analytical chemistry methods development (3 papers) and Advanced Chemical Sensor Technologies (2 papers). The work is most often cited by research in Environmental Chemistry (102 citations), Ocean Engineering (131 citations), Oceanography (64 citations), Industrial and Manufacturing Engineering (44 citations) and Agronomy and Crop Science (42 citations). D. A. Stiles has collaborated with scholars based in Canada, Germany and United States. Frequent co-authors include Alan D. Tappin, Mark F. Fitzsimons, Ian D. McKelvie, Paul J. Worsfold, E.E. Bartley, R.M. Meyer, Michael E. Peach, C. W. Deyoe, S.L. Bogdanski and R. Belcher. Their work appears in journals such as Journal of Dairy Science, Analytical Letters, Analytica Chimica Acta, Journal of Canadian Petroleum Technology and Bulletin of Environmental Contamination and Toxicology.
